Title:
RegEnumValue from WinApi32 function call
Hello, all
I'm testing a program to make sure it works in Win 2000 and NT. while testing i stumbled onto a problem with the RegEnumValue function call. This call is supposed to access the registry and pull the exe command of another program. The second program will not be installed the same on all PC's. I keep getting an error code of 87. I've found some info on this but the info only CRASHED the program. the call and code are as follows:
Declare Integer RegEnumValue IN WIN32API;
Integer hKey, Integer iValue, String @Valname, Integer @Vallength, ;
Integer @lpdwReserved, Integer @lpdwType, String @lpbData, Integer @lpcbData
retval = RegEnumValue(hKey, xindex, @valuename, @valuelen, @lpdwReserved, @dataType, @indata, @datalen)
What needs to be different in order to get this to work for Win NT/2k ?
